Apple Pancake Doughnuts

A delicious, easy dessert that sits somewhere between a doughnut, an apple fritter and a pancake. All the good stuff!

15 minutes cook

Serves 6-8

IMG_4486.jpg

Ingredients

    The apple doughnut pancakes
  • 2apples, peeled, cored and sliced into 1cm thick rings
  • 100gself raising flour
  • 150mlplant based milk
  • 1 tspapple cider vinegar
  • 1 tspvanilla extract
  • 1.5 tbspbiscoff, melted
  • 1/2 tspground cinnamon
  • 2 tbspvegan butter (for frying)
  • Cinnamon sugar
  • 75gcaster sugar
  • 1 tspcinnamon

Method

  • In a bowl, whisk together the flour, milk, vinegar, vanilla, biscoff and cinnamon until completely smooth, being careful not to over-whisk.
  • Heat a frying pan over a medium heat. Melt the vegan butter then dunk the apples in the batter, coating on all sides and place gently in the pan, frying until golden brown. Flip after bubbles start appearing in the batter and fry on the other side for a few minutes.
  • Mix the sugar, cinnamon and a small pinch of salt. Coat the doughnut rings in the sugar and devour whilst hot.
